Chris D'Angelo's starred repositories
basic-computer-games
An updated version of the classic "Basic Computer Games" book, with well-written examples in a variety of common MEMORY SAFE, SCRIPTING programming languages. See https://coding-horror.github.io/basic-computer-games/
HelloSilicon
An introduction to ARM64 assembly on Apple Silicon Macs
after-dark-css
Recreating After Dark screensavers in CSS.
MarkCodable
Swift Codable with human-friendly Markdown storage
RetroWiFiModem
An ESP8266 based RS232 <-> WiFi modem with Hayes AT style commands and LED indicators
TensorflowKeras-ReinforcementLearning
A tutorial walking through the use of Keras-RL for reinforcement learning with OpenAI gym.
6502-computer
A 65C02-based homebrew computer
esp-pixel-matrix
Control a 32x64 pixel matrix via websockets
audio-cassette-backup
Storing files on an audio cassette using tape recorder
node-tidbyt
Unofficial API client for the Tidbyt API. Use this client to control Tidbyt devices and integrate with other services.
ESP32-HUB75-MatrixPanel-I2S-DMA
An Adafruit GFX Compatible Library for the ESP32 to drive 64x32px or 64x64px HUB75 LED matrix modules using the ESP32 DMA Engine for faster refresh rates. Supports panel chaining.
panel-led-mqtt
ESP32 firmware to control a LED matrix panel via MQTT.
swift-6502-core
Emulation of the 6502 CPU
Assembler6502
A simple 6502 assembler for macOS in swift / swiftUI
esptool-js
Javascript implementation of flasher tool for Espressif chips, running in web browser using WebSerial.